Transaction 6a78340653cdee1a503b2bd5ef51eaf6d42acc13ed27d962b0e62b71368e0a87

2 Input
2 Outputs
  • 6a78340653cdee1a503b2bd5ef51eaf6d42acc13ed27d962b0e62b71368e0a87:0
  • value  545270
    address  32ZAQ5LZCYjavTm6vtEnVkdGneL6EtAJmP
  • 6a78340653cdee1a503b2bd5ef51eaf6d42acc13ed27d962b0e62b71368e0a87:1
  • value  23905351
    address  34FVzNY4VNJWL5faG9eBnHMJ5qwR5A471K